In proof that sometimes the arc of the moral universe really does bend toward justice:
Linda Fairstein, chief prosecutor in the railroading of the Central Park Five, has recently had to resign from:
The Board of Trustees at Vassar College, the Board of Directors at the Safe Horizon, God’s Love We Deliver, and the Joyful Heart Foundation charitable organizations, in response to outrage after the Netflix miniseries on the Central Park Five case, “When They See Us”.
As recently as last year, Fairstein submitted an op-ed to the New York Law Journal, insisting that the Five were guilty, their confessions weren’t coerced, and she was blameless, exonerating evidence be damned.
